Beyond the Buzz: Investigating Risky Crypto Ventures
The allure of substantial returns has fueled a rise of "moonshot" crypto platforms, vowing revolutionary technology and outrageous gains. However, past the first excitement, a thorough assessment is vital. Many of these efforts rely on novel concepts, limited teams, and extremely speculative tokenomics. Thus, potential holders should carefully scrutinize whitepapers, grasp the underlying technology, and consider the potential risks before investing funds. It's important to differentiate genuine innovation from inflated marketing.
